Labor Day Weekend Proves Deadly for Missouri Car Wreck Victims
The Missouri Highway Patrol reported that 10 people in Missouri were involved in fatal car crashes over the Labor Day weekend. Four of these crashes happened in the St. Louis area. There were a total of 320 car crashes state-wide over the weekend.
On holiday weekends, there are more Missouri drivers on the road, which necessarily results in more Missouri car crashes and wrongful deaths. It is extremely important to follow the speed limit and give yourself plenty of time to make the trip without resorting to speeding. Increased speed has been show to directly correlate to an increase in the severity of personal injuries a person will sustain in a car crash.
